Is It Possible To Exercise Your Dog Too Much?

One of the most heated debates in the dog owner community is how much exercise to give your pet. Depending on the dog’s breed, most veterinarians recommend between 30 minutes and 2 hours of play every day. However, this estimate also depends on your dog’s age and other health conditions.
